I mean, there's always some debate between the South and the North, but broadly speaking, NATO recognises that the threat to the North Atlantic area comes from Russia.
P
30:50Patrick SandersHOST
And there's a quote from Glenn Snyder that says, alliances have no meaning apart from the adversary threat to which they are a response.
P
30:56Patrick SandersHOST
So if these three countries can't agree on the threat or the adversary, then it's hard to see it being a really substantive alliance.
P
31:05Patrick SandersHOST
The other question mark that we should pose at this point is, you know, how much do we believe in their willingness to bear costs for one another? I mean, it's totally untested, clearly, at this stage, but it's also unknowable.

Now, those words had existed before I wrote Bombing to Win, but they had not really been used in a very prominent way for many, many decades.
R
7:25Robert PapeGUEST
So I want to give Glenn Snyder due credit for the word denial.
R
7:30Robert PapeGUEST
But nonetheless, this really was the book that really made a lot of sense of this for coercion, getting states to change their behavior.
R
7:38Robert PapeGUEST
And what the book shows, both with logic and also with systematic case study and evidence, is that punishment alone, when you punish your foe, whether that's hitting their economy, attacking their people indirectly, attacking their people directly, all these different forms of punishment, no matter how sophisticated, how smart, on its own, it doesn't work very well.
